 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

This resolution directs the Clerk of the House of Representatives to make several corrections in the engrossment of H.R. 1 (One Big Beautiful Bill Act). 

Specifically, the corrections strike provisions from the bill that 

  • make a conforming amendment to the Low-Income Home Energy Assistance Act;
  • reauthorize, and extend funding for, the Department of Agriculture's biobased markets program (i.e., BioPreferred Program) through FY2031;
  • provide funding to the Department of Defense (DOD) for various intelligence-related activities and equipment, including enhancements to military intelligence programs;
  • provide funding to DOD for exportable low-cost cruise missiles;
  • provide funding for DOD to convert Ohio-class submarine tubes to accept additional missiles;
  • specify that revisions to a land use plan may not prevent or delay the Department of the Interior from leasing certain federal land for oil and natural gas development; 
  • nullify the Bureau of Land Management’s Public Land Order No. 7917 for Withdrawal of Federal Lands; Cook, Lake, and Saint Louis Counties, MN that was published on January 31, 2023;
  • reinstate certain hardrock mineral leases in the Superior National Forest in Minnesota; 
  • increase the penalty for aiding and abetting the understatement of tax liability with respect to the employee retention tax credit (ERTC) by a COVID-ERTC promoter and make other changes related to the ERTC; and
  • specify that provisions in the bill regarding certain Department of Health and Human Services regulations also apply to successor regulations.
